You need an "Auto-Pak" from Impacta

www.impacta.co.uk

If they're still doing them...the website seems to be in a state of flux at the moment.

Two big hooks screw to the wall of the garage...and you put the hardtop in a big "bag" and hang it on it.

Very inexpensive in comparison to Porsche's system and keeps the thing clean and out of the way.
